The machine isn't working at full capacity, it's evident based on the speed of the arms.
I'm guessing at full capacity, the arm that moves the crabs into the cutting device is already ready to drop one in before the cutting machines are even finished.
There's also the benefit that you can run the machine 24/7, and since shipments of produce can often be completely random. It means you're always ready for incoming shipments and don't need to worry about staff doing nothing when you haven't received any recent shipments.

t. automation engineer

Almost none besides automated process inspection and optimization, essentially algorithms that search for instances where pre-programmed motions aren't optimized properly.
Lets say you have an arm that swings to the right when moving an assembly from one conveyor to another, there might be a slight instance of poor programming that causes a 0.7ms delay. A tiny delay like that is barely noticeable by a person, but you can get a set of algorithms to scan the entire process, find that 0.7ms delay and optimize the arm's motion to reduce the wasted time.
Basically every robotic arm is programmed to move with an efficiency of 100% with respects to time within the mechanical limits of said arm.
But in short, no. That's pretty much the only time you're likely to find anything close to AI in automation besides some machines capable of self-optimization.

Yes and no, there's a few examples where self optimization has entirely fucked up production.
Unless you have the entire process control managed by a single system, timing changes can be dangerous and cause an entire production line to become unstable.

i saw this about a factory using automated forklifts, they didn't fire anybody but are not hiring new people. the forklifts do work 24/7 organising and moving stuff about where they can getting it ready for loading into trucks and anything they can't do they complete as much as they can and leave it ready.
No more night shifts and the workers are happier, the company doesn't spend loads on hiring and firing staff or swing shifts. Bad bit is they don't hire new humans they move people around so when they say existing workers won't lose their jobs to automation they are telling the truth
